What it doesSummary introduced in senate (Aug 3, 2017)
Benefit Adjustment of Social Security Income Compensation Act or the BASIC Act
This bill requires the Social Security Administration (SSA) to continue monthly insurance benefit payments to a beneficiary, on a prorated basis, through the month of the beneficiary's death. The bill also revises the SSA's methodology for calculating certain lump-sum payments to survivors.
